Specifications

Series TrenchFET®
Part Status Obsolete
FET Type N-Channel
Technology MOSFET (Metal Oxide)
Drain to Source Voltage (Vdss) 150 V
Current - Continuous Drain (Id) @ 25°C 1.2A (Ta)
Drive Voltage (Max Rds On, Min Rds On) 6V, 10V
Rds On (Max) @ Id, Vgs 375mOhm @ 1.5A, 10V
Vgs(th) (Max) @ Id 4V @ 250µA
Gate Charge (Qg) (Max) @ Vgs 8 nC @ 10 V
Vgs (Max) ±20V
Power Dissipation (Max) 1.14W (Ta)
Operating Temperature -55°C ~ 150°C (TJ)
Mounting Type Surface Mount
Supplier Device Package 6-TSOP
Package / Case SOT-23-6 Thin, TSOT-23-6
Base Product Number SI3440
